A couple of pages ago someone was peddling this whole “we’ll get £80/100 million for him when he goes” fantasy. This is one of the problems with Everton. It’s not just the incompetent management, who’ve blown hundreds of millions on dud players over the past decade, it’s just not the players themselves, most of whom aren’t up to it and/or lack heart and mental toughness, it’s also the delusional fans.

Big clubs do not spend £80/100 million on forwards who are as unproductive in terms of goals and assists as Richarlison. The only way you could hope to get close to £80 million for him—let alone the insane sum of £100 million—is if you were to find somewhere in Europe a club even more badly run and prone to pour money down the drain than Everton.

Big clubs do not spend £80/100 million on players in mid-career whose *best position* isn’t even clear. And, if we’re being honest, the whole ‘best position’ argument is in this case as it nearly always is a proxy for the real issue: he’s neither fish nor fowl. He’s not quite good enough at playing with back to goal or productive enough in G/A to play as a striker, not quick or skilful enough to compare with elite wide forwards like Salah, Son, Mane etc and not good enough at dribbling/passing to play as a 10.

Jota went for £40/45 million. That was considered risky fir Liverpool/quite a hefty fee, considering his inconsistency at Wolves and it not being clear what his best position was. Now he is worth c. £70 million, because he has performed consistently since his move. He like Richarlison is a forward who can play from the left or through the middle. If you look at every comparative stat between him and Richarlison since his move he is clearly performing at a higher level than Richarlison. Yes, he’s in a better team. But even the notorious ‘eye test’ tells you that he is currently a better player. Now if Jota is only rated currently at c. £70 million, how can Richarlison be worth £80/100 million?

Pepe went for 72. Grealish who ok isn’t a forward and a different type of player, but at villa he did play a lot off the left of a front 3. And would average 5/6 goals and assists most seasons.
Palace wanted 70 for Zaha who only once I think has over 10 league goals.

Saint maximum was great last night, but look at his numbers. He doesn’t score or Assist loads. Villa paid 40 for Beundia, I think he has 2 goals and maybe 1 assist.

Spurs paid 55/60 for Lo Celso

I think we will get between 60 and 70, he 24 and already has over 30 caps for Brazil.

If he had more than 2 years on his deal then its £80mil+ and with PSG having Neymar in their ear we could see that amount for him.
